Baker Hughes and H&P have formed a partnership to deploy a dedicated geothermal drilling rig, addressing industry fragmentation and potentially accelerating project execution. Separately, IADC released its first geothermal well-control guidelines, adapting oil and gas practices for flash-steam risks—especially relevant after the Fervo Cape Station blowout. Quaise Energy's Project Obsidian at Newberry Volcano advances superhot geothermal using millimeter-wave drilling, with a hybrid drilling strategy and phased buildout from 50 MW to 1 GW. New physics-based drilling methods and oilfield tubular adaptation (Vallourec qualifying OCTG for higher temps) signal maturation of drilling technology and supply chains for western US projects.
